Output d14f328e8c952c7695a3de7f151a8427e90fd02418d2dc4e8d40ab4352781f88:0

value
764054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ed4111293fbf278e7b36c234eed4f88894a103f OP_EQUAL
address
34W2Ex627NepwDv4xcxARWvXwmcDY92VhQ
transaction
d14f328e8c952c7695a3de7f151a8427e90fd02418d2dc4e8d40ab4352781f88
spent
true